计算机组成原理(唐朔飞)课后习题解析

需积分: 13 12 下载量 42 浏览量 更新于2024-08-02 收藏 1MB PDF 举报
"计算机组成原理(唐朔飞).课后习题" 计算机组成原理是计算机科学与技术领域的重要基础课程,主要研究计算机系统的硬件部分,包括数据表示、运算器、控制器、存储器、输入输出系统等核心组件。唐朔飞编著的《计算机组成原理》是一本广泛使用的教材,其课后习题对于深入理解和掌握课程内容至关重要。 1. 计算机系统是由计算机硬件、软件和数据通信设备组成的物理或逻辑综合体。硬件是计算机的物理实体,如处理器、内存、输入输出设备等,而软件则是计算机运行所需的各种程序及相关资料。两者相互依赖,共同构成完整的计算能力,都对计算机的功能至关重要,无法孤立评价哪个更重要。 2. 冯·诺依曼计算机模型是现代计算机设计的基础,它的特点包括:①由运算器、控制器、存储器、输入设备和输出设备五大部分构成;②指令和数据以相同的二进制形式存储在内存中;③指令由操作码和地址码组成,指令按照存储在内存中的顺序自动取出并执行;④运算器通常是计算机的核心,负责数据处理。 3. 主机通常指的是包含CPU和主存的计算机主体部分,CPU(中央处理器)是计算机的“大脑”,执行指令和控制数据处理。主存(内存)是计算机内部临时存储数据的地方,它由许多存储单元组成,每个存储单元可以存储一个位(bit)的信息。存储元件、存储基元、存储元和存储字指的是内存的不同抽象层次,其中,存储元件是最基本的存储单元,存储基元或存储元通常是指能存储多位的组合,存储字则指一个完整的、有意义的数据单位,例如,32位的存储字可能代表一个32位的整数或浮点数。存储字长是每个存储字包含的位数,通常与CPU的数据总线宽度对应。存储容量则是内存能够存储的总位数,通常用字节数来表示。机器字长指的是CPU一次能处理的数据的最大长度,例如,32位机器字长的CPU可以一次性处理32位的数据。指令字是指存储在内存中的一条指令所占用的位数,它包括操作码和地址码,用来指示计算机执行特定的操作。